Биография : Madog

In 1991 the brothers Hans (vocals, guitar) and Otto (bass) Zedrosser founded the band MADOG. After two rather quiet years they had their first successes, for instance gigs at the “Rock against Racism” in 1993 and at the “Rock am See” in 1994. But only a year later this first line-up fell apart because of musical differences. A two years’ break followed.
In 1997 Christian Koller (drums) approached Hans and Otto and together they resurrected MADOG and instantly started to make a set list consisting solely of their own songs. Their style was now firmly rooted in the Traditional Heavy Metal and Power Metal.
After many live gigs at bikers’ meetings and clubs the band decided they needed a bit more power in the string section. So, by the end of 1998, Alexander Humer joined MADOG on the second guitar. He soon integrated himself perfectly and the quartet became a close-knit little "family".
In 1999 the group toured through Germany playing in Balingen, Bamberg, Hamburg and Nürnberg and back at home they performed at a charity concert in Feldkirchen. Because of the enthusiastic reaction of their fans the release of the first MADOG-album was just a matter of time. Published in spring 2000, “Dreamland” got good reviews and sold very well.
In autumn 2001 the production of the second album started and in February 2002 “Fairytales Of Darkness” was released. Shortly afterwards MADOG signed a contract with Sound Riot. As a result the second CD got a complete make-over with a remastered sound, a new booklet and a bonus track.
Since then MADOG have been playing more gigs than can be listed here. To pick out just a few: "Rockmania" 2002, "Sauzipf III" 2002, "Rockmania" 2003, "Bang For Children" 2003, "Rockmania" 2004, "Metalcamp" 2004, "Legends Of Rock" 2005, "Metal Mania" 2005, "Metal For Fairness" 2006, "Rock The Lake" 2006, "Burden Of Truth" Tour 2007 (with CIRCLE II CIRCLE, SAVAGE CIRCUS, TOMORROW'S EVE, TEMPESTA), "Rock the Lake" 2007, " Hell over Vellach" 2008, "AustroRockFestival" 2008, "Hell over Vellach" 2009, "Rock the Lake" 2009 and so on and so forth ad infinitum!
In 2005 their cover version of "The Crawling Chaos" was recorded for the "Back in Time - A Tribute to RAGE" album.
